About South Windsor Arena
Hockey1 / South Windsor Arena has millions of dollars of hockey equipment in stock including ice skates, shin guards, pants, jocks, gloves, elbow pads, shoulder pads, helmets, goal equipment, inline skates, composite sticks, shaft and blades, along with a full line of performance wear. HOCKEY1 carries hockey equipment from all the major manufacturers including Bauer, CCM, Easton, Mission, Montreal

What Is the Cost of Living Near Hartford?

Understanding the cost of living near Hartford is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at South Windsor Arena.
Hartford's Cost of Living Index is approximately 99.2 (0.8% less expensive than US average; 7.9% less than CT average). State capital, 'Insurance Capital', housing is relatively affordable for a NE city. CTtransit, CTfastrak.
